The Grade II DMR Derby returns to Del Mar on Sunday, August 23, 2026, bringing together six three-year-olds for 1 1/8 miles on turf and a purse of $300.000. The race has a strong history dating to 2003, and Mb Stables has been particularly successful in recent editions, winning with Striped Maple in 2017, Extreme Super Hero in 2024 and Bold Decision in 2025. Nakamura Stables also owns a prior DMR Derby victory, having taken the 2022 running with Speightstown(5). This year’s field presents an interesting contrast between established turf performers and horses attempting to transfer dirt form to the grass. Regal Classic gets the narrow call based on his established route-turf record, improving recent form and ability to race effectively near the pace.
1. P C Police — Threshold / Lopez P
Projected Odds: 7-2
P C Police brings the most extensive turf-route experience in the field, with three victories and two additional placings from eight turf appearances. His latest came over this exact 1 1/8-mile distance at ELP, where he sat fourth through the opening stages and closed to finish second. Before that he encountered the Grade I BELDrb, where he remained well back throughout, but his May victory at 1 1/16 miles showed what he can do when positioned within striking range, advancing from fourth before taking command. His turf route form is reliable, and the recent seven-furlong turf works suggest he has been prepared specifically for another route assignment. Threshold trains and owns, with Lopez P scheduled to ride. He has a legitimate winning chance, particularly if the leaders make the race demanding enough to enhance his late run.
2. Terrible Tudor — Mb Stables / Velazquez J R
Projected Odds: 4-1
Terrible Tudor is intriguing because his lone turf appearance was also a victory. That came July 26 at MTH over 1 1/16 miles, where he raced essentially with the lead throughout and held on by one length. His earlier dirt route races also show considerable tactical speed, including several efforts in which he either led or raced prominently. He has not yet faced graded company on grass, so this represents a significant class test, but the surface transition certainly worked the first time. Four consecutive turf works since mid-July reinforce the impression that Mb Stables intends to keep him on grass. Velazquez J R takes the mount for Mb Stables, which is seeking its third consecutive DMR Derby victory. His ability to control or sit very close to the pace makes him dangerous.
3. Estimated Profit — Jerry Garcia Racing / Leparoux J R
Projected Odds: 15-1
Estimated Profit enters with no turf starts, making him the largest surface question in the field. His recent route efforts have come entirely on dirt, including a seventh in the Curlin at 1 1/8 miles and a ninth in the Grade III Marine. He did win an optional claimer at 1 1/16 miles in May, rallying from seventh, so he has demonstrated that he can make an impact from behind the leaders in a route race. The notable change is the preparation: his August 15 work came one mile on firm turf, suggesting Jerry Garcia Racing has given him a meaningful grass test before this assignment. Leparoux J R is listed to ride. The surface switch introduces uncertainty, and he will need a substantial step forward against horses with proven turf form.
4. Regal Classic — Mo Mentum Farm / Buick W T
Projected Odds: 5-2
Regal Classic has become a consistently effective turf route horse and enters off a victory in the 1 1/16-mile Horizon Stakes at BTP. He tracked the pace from third, moved into second and prevailed by a neck, following an authoritative three-length allowance victory at WO in which he led throughout. Earlier in the year he also finished second in the Pasadena Stakes at one mile. Overall, his turf record stands at three victories from seven starts, and he has shown the versatility to either control a race or sit immediately behind the pace. His recent preparation has remained exclusively on turf, including a mile work and another five-furlong drill at DMR. Mo Mentum Farm owns and trains, with Buick W T aboard. The combination of established turf ability, route success, tactical flexibility and current form gives him the strongest overall profile.
5. Flight Of Fancy — Barcelona Farms / Corrales G
Projected Odds: 8-1
Flight Of Fancy is perfect in his only route start, winning at one mile on turf at SA in December after rallying from seventh. Most of his subsequent racing has been at shorter distances, including victories at 6 1/2 furlongs on soft turf and five furlongs on firm turf. His last appearance came in April, when he finished fourth in the Palisades at 5 1/2 furlongs, so he returns from a considerable layoff while stretching to 1 1/8 miles for the first time. His recent work pattern has been sharp, with four consecutive five-furlong drills at SA during late July and August. Barcelona Farms trains and owns, and Corrales G is the probable rider. His turf record commands respect, but the combination of the layoff and substantial distance extension creates questions he has not yet answered.
6. Art Of Boom — Nakamura Stables / Santana R Jr
Projected Odds: 6-1
Art Of Boom has competed almost exclusively in route races this season, facing considerably deeper dirt company than several of today’s rivals. His campaign has included the Kentucky Derby, Preakness, Grade III Winn, Grade III Prairie Meadows Cornhusker Handicap and Grade II Dandy. His turf record is limited to three starts, but he does own a turf victory and a second-place finish from those appearances. The most important recent clue is his preparation: Nakamura Stables has given him two consecutive turf works at DMR, including a mile drill on August 15 and six furlongs on August 19. He has generally raced from a stalking or midpack position rather than demanding the lead, which could fit the anticipated race shape. Santana R Jr rides for Nakamura Stables, winner of this race in 2022. He has the class background to make himself felt, but must prove he can translate his recent route form back to turf.
Possible Pace Structure
Terrible Tudor and Regal Classic appear the most likely to establish the early tempo. Terrible Tudor was at or near the lead throughout his only turf victory, while Regal Classic has won both by leading and by sitting just behind another horse. Neither necessarily requires an uncontested lead, which could prevent the opening stages from becoming excessively aggressive.
P C Police should be positioned behind that pair, having repeatedly shown the ability to settle several lengths back before advancing. Art Of Boom also figures in the second flight based on his typical route pattern. Flight Of Fancy has demonstrated the ability to rally from farther back when routing, while Estimated Profit has generally produced his better route efforts when allowed to settle before making his move.
The critical point should come approaching the final turn. Terrible Tudor may try to carry his speed into the stretch, but Regal Classic has already demonstrated that he can remain effective when pressing another leader and has proven finishing ability at route distances on turf. P C Police is the most likely beneficiary if those two begin demanding too much from one another.
